A family-run fashion company seeks an experienced Senior Product Designer to enhance their product line of bags and accessories. You will work with a talented team to design products that resonate with customers and drive brand values. You'll mentor junior designers, manage project timelines, and contribute to creative solutions.
The role offers a competitive salary and a supportive work environment with the flexibility to work remotely a few days a week. Join a vibrant team committed to inclusivity and creativity.
